In addition to a fishing rod, reel, and line, you will also need a selection of hooks, weights, and floats. When it comes to hooks, size 8 to 12 hooks are commonly used for trout fishing. These smaller hooks are less likely to spook the fish and are easier to conceal in bait or lures. As for weights, split shot weights are commonly used to help sink your bait or lure to the desired depth. Floats, also known as bobbers, are useful for suspending bait at a specific depth or indicating when a fish bites.
Now let’s talk about bait and lures. When it comes to trout fishing, live bait such as worms, minnows, or insects are highly effective. Trout have a keen sense of smell and are attracted to the scent of live bait. If you prefer using artificial lures, there are a wide variety of options available. Spinners, spoons, and soft plastic baits are popular choices among trout anglers. Experiment with different colors and sizes to see what works best in your fishing location.
Lastly, don’t forget about the importance of having a good quality landing net and a pair of fishing pliers. A landing net will help you safely land and release trout without causing harm to the fish or yourself. Fishing pliers are handy for removing hooks, cutting line, and other tasks that may arise during your fishing trip.
